Popular Software Programs for Editing PDFs

When it comes to editing PDF files, one of the most well-known and widely used software programs is Adobe Acrobat. This powerful tool allows users to add text, images, and even interactive elements to their PDF documents with ease. With features like OCR (Optical Character Recognition) technology, users can also edit scanned PDFs and make them searchable and editable. Another popular software for editing PDFs is Nitro Pro, which offers similar capabilities and is a great alternative to Adobe Acrobat. These programs provide a wide range of editing options, making it convenient for professionals who frequently work with PDF documents to customize and modify them to their liking. Free Online Editors for Editing PDFs

In addition to paid software programs, there are also free online tools available for editing PDFs. Websites like Smallpdf, PDFescape, and Sejda offer users the ability to make changes to their documents without the need to download or install any software. These online editors allow users to add text, highlight sections, merge multiple PDFs, and perform other editing tasks conveniently in a web browser. While they may not have all the advanced features of paid software programs like Adobe Acrobat, these free online tools are still very useful for quick edits and modifications to PDF files. For professionals or individuals looking for a simple and cost-effective way to edit their documents, these online editors are worth exploring.
